Some of you may have played Elite Beat Agents or Osu Tatakae Ouendan on the DS before, and I've always thought it'd be a neat game with more songs... So recently, I found Osu!, a windows and iphone clone of the game that's really really well done, and was wondering if anyone would be interested in making a Maemo version of it.

Website: http://osu.ppy.sh/

It would totally make more sense than the iphone version, with the N900's resistive screen and stylus making it a much more reasonable game to play, and would completely bypass the current iphone version's need for jailbreak in order to run. Computing-wise it should be no problem (for the N900, at least, not sure about the older generation hardware) as I understand, just whether or not someone is willing to make the effort to port it... It really is a beautiful game, I highly recommend the PC version to anyone willing to go through their humongous selection of songs to find some songs they recognize (the current Osu! community is strongly associated with the japanese animation and gaming circles, so a majority of the songs are in those genres, but there are bits and pieces of other music, and you CAN make your own maps with the PC version and upload them to the community if you so desire)

Is it open source? I couldn't find any mention of it, so probably not. It looks like the desktop version is using .NET, and the iPhone version looks more like a compatible client than a port.

Your best bet may be to write a new client from scratch that is compatible to their song library. I think that would be a very worthwhile (and fun!) project.
